  • Froth Flotation of Iron Ores

    Jan 02 2012 · The reverse cationic flotation route widely used in the iron ore industry is less selective for alumina/hematite separation than for quartz/hematite separation. Das et al. 28 studied the beneficiation of some alumina-rich iron ores and reported that to reduce alumina content by 4 as much as 45 Fe has to be lost in the beneficiation process.

  • Magnetic and flotation studies of banded hematite

    Dec 16 2010 · The liberation of hematite particles can be enhanced to about 82 by reducing the particle size to below 63 μm. The rejection of silica particles can be obtained by magnetic and flotation separation techniques. Overall the BHQ ore can be enriched to 65.3wt Fe at 61.9 iron recovery.

  • Reverse flotation separation of hematite from quartz

    Aug 01 2019 · In this work fine magnetite was used as a magnetic seed to enhance the separation efficiency of fine hematite from quartz during reverse micro-flotation. Gradual increases in hematite recovery and iron grade were accomplished with increasing magnetite content whereas the iron content in quartz reject decreased.

  • Effect and mechanism of siderite on reverse flotation of

    The effects of siderite on reverse flotation of hematite were investigated using micro flotation adsorption tests and Fourier transform infrared spectroscopy. The flotation results show that interactions between siderite and quartz are the main reasons that siderite significantly influences the floatability.
